BRAND IDENTITY

What Is Comptoir Sud Pacifique Known For?

Comptoir Sud Pacifique is known for vanilla-forward gourmand fragrances and tropical compositions that pull their character from Polynesian botanicals. The house works almost exclusively in eau de toilette, leaning into creamy, sun-warmed accords instead of the heavy oriental builds you'd expect from a French perfumery. Vanilla anchors most of the catalog, but it isn't the synthetic vanillin you find in mass-market gourmands.

The brand pairs vanilla with unexpected partners. Apricot, banana, blackberry, cocoa, coconut, and fig all show up across the lineup, giving each fragrance a distinct fruit or nut signature on top of the shared vanilla base. Tropical florals like tiare and jasmine appear too, usually paired with airy aquatic accords for a beach-adjacent feel.

What sets the house apart is its commitment to the gourmand category at a niche level. While most niche perfumeries chase oud, leather, or smoky woods, Comptoir Sud Pacifique builds an entire identity around edible, comforting scents. The compositions feel approachable and personal rather than dramatic, which is why they've developed a loyal cult following among gourmand enthusiasts.

HERITAGE & ORIGIN

Where Does Comptoir Sud Pacifique Come From?

Comptoir Sud Pacifique was founded in Paris, France in 1976 by Pierre and Josee Fournier, drawing inspiration from their travels across French Polynesia. The couple opened their original boutique near the Place Vendome, an address that signaled niche ambition from the start.

The brand's name translates to South Pacific Trading Post, and the early collection reflected that theme directly. Vanille, monoi, tiare, and coconut were the founding ingredients, sourced and styled to evoke Tahiti and the surrounding islands rather than the floral chypres dominating French perfumery at the time.

The house expanded through the 1980s and 1990s with the Vanille series and tropical fruit gourmands like Vanille Abricot and Amour De Cacao. These became cult favorites and remain in production today. Ownership has changed hands over the decades, but the brand maintains its Parisian base and its original Polynesian-inspired aesthetic.

CRAFTSMANSHIP

How Does Comptoir Sud Pacifique Make Its Fragrances?

Comptoir Sud Pacifique creates its fragrances around a vanilla-centric philosophy, building each composition by pairing real vanilla absolutes with a single feature ingredient that defines the scent's identity. The house uses aluminum bottles, an unusual choice that protects the formulas from light degradation and reinforces the brand's distinct visual identity.

The fragrances are formulated as eau de toilette at relatively soft concentrations, which suits the gourmand style. Heavy concentration would make the vanilla cloying. The lighter formulation lets the fruit, floral, or cocoa accord breathe alongside the vanilla without overwhelming the wearer or the room.

Sourcing matters here. Tahitian vanilla, monoi, and tiare appear regularly in the formulas, tying the production back to the brand's original Polynesian inspiration. The compositions don't chase complexity for its own sake. Most fragrances read as straightforward duets between vanilla and one starring partner, which is why they layer so well with other scents.

SIGNATURE FRAGRANCES

What Are Comptoir Sud Pacifique's Most Popular Perfumes?

Comptoir Sud Pacifique's most popular fragrances include Vanille Abricot, Aloha Tiare, Amour De Cacao, Matin Calin, and Aqua Motu.

Vanille Abricot is the brand's signature creamy vanilla and apricot blend, often described as smelling like warm fruit cobbler with a soft floral lift. It suits anyone who wants gourmand comfort without heaviness, especially in cooler months.

Aloha Tiare centers on the tiare flower, a Polynesian tropical bloom, layered over coconut and soft vanilla. The fragrance reads luminous and beach-warm, ideal for summer wear and casual daytime use.

Amour De Cacao is a chocolate-vanilla gourmand with hints of orange and caramel, popular as a sweet evening fragrance. It's been a cult favorite for over two decades among gourmand collectors.

Matin Calin blends vanilla with mimosa, coconut, and almond for a soft, cozy morning fragrance that wears like a cashmere sweater. Aqua Motu shifts the brand's vocabulary toward fresh aquatics, pairing salt and seaweed notes with white musks for a clean tropical scent that's more beach than bakery.

Other standouts in the catalog include Vanille Banana, Vanille Blackberry, Coco Extreme, Coco Figue, and Jasmin Dentelle, each pairing vanilla with a distinct fruit or floral hero note.

What Does Vanille Abricot Smell Like?

Vanille Abricot smells like warm apricot cobbler with creamy vanilla custard, soft musk, and a touch of floral lift from white blossoms. The apricot reads juicy and fresh on the opening, then settles into a comforting vanilla base over the first hour. It's the brand's most recognizable signature.

What Does Aloha Tiare Smell Like?

Aloha Tiare smells like sun-warmed tiare flower over coconut milk, with creamy vanilla and soft musk in the base. The tropical floral feels luminous and slightly aquatic, evoking beach mornings and Polynesian leis. It's gentler than typical tiare interpretations because the vanilla rounds the edges.

What Does Amour De Cacao Smell Like?

Amour De Cacao smells like warm milk chocolate stirred with vanilla, orange zest, and a hint of caramel and roasted coffee. The cocoa note dominates the opening, then mellows into a creamy vanilla-cocoa drydown. It reads less candy-sweet than most chocolate fragrances and more like an actual cup of cocoa.

What Vanilla Does Comptoir Sud Pacifique Use?

Comptoir Sud Pacifique features Tahitian vanilla prominently across its catalog, which is floral and fruity compared to the more familiar Madagascan or Mexican vanilla varieties. The Tahitian profile pairs naturally with the brand's tropical fruit and floral partners. It's why the vanilla here doesn't read like ordinary bakery vanilla.
